Choosing an electric fireplace involves several variables that influence your final investment. Generally, basic wall-mounted units are the most budget-friendly options. Prices typically rise when you select built-in models that require framing, or units featuring advanced flame technology and realistic ember beds. The size of the fireplace, the heat output capacity, and the materials used for the surround—like stone, wood, or metal finishes—also play a major role in the overall cost. Whether you want a simple plug-in insert or a custom-designed media console, the features you prioritize will determine your total. Many people assume fireplaces are only for cold weather, but electric models offer year-round aesthetic benefits. During the summer, you can turn off the heating element entirely and simply enjoy the ambiance of the dancing flames. It adds a sophisticated touch to your decor during evening gatherings without adding any unwanted warmth.
